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
1 Cervantes Court, Inverness Terrace Westminster Abbey, London, United Kingdom, W2 6JE
268-270 Days Ln., Blackfen Sidcup, Greater London, United Kingdom, DA15 8PG
269a Acton Ln. Chiswick, London, United Kingdom, W4 5DG
51 Honor Oak Prk. Lewisham, Greater London, United Kingdom, SE23 1EA
4 The Triangle Kingston upon Thames, Greater London, United Kingdom, KT1 3RU
10 Saint Johns St. Islington, London, United Kingdom, EC1M 4AY
4 Maclise Rd., Olympia Kensington, London, United Kingdom, W14 0PR
71 Prk. St. Westminster Abbey, London, United Kingdom, W1K 7HN
100 Herne Hill Lambeth, London, United Kingdom, SE24 9QP
4 East St. Bromley, Greater London, United Kingdom, BR1 1QX